7. Olawale Odunlami
Regional Recruitment Coordinator
Integrated Corporate Services Limited (ICSL)

What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

Do your research, know what you want and be sure of it; no dilly-dallying!

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

Self-discovery and discipline!

6. Ibilola Pearce-Isiade
Recruitment Manager
African Management Services Company

What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

As a Recruiter, I have over the years come across candidates with "drive" and those who don’t have it. Therefore I will advise a first-time job seeker to follow his or her passion and pursue it with organizations where he/she can get it. Because your first job will determine where you build your career and it also pays to start where you have passion in.

For experienced job seekers, don’t just look for "any job" to earn a living, build your capacity by making impact where you are coming from, and spend more time to develop yourself on roles you anticipate. A little knowledge will go a long way.

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

The greatest factor needed to be a career success is to become a "Problem Solver". Most organizations have specific challenges hence the need to hire strategically to solve the problem. If you have a good track record with solving major problems for your old employers, your reputation will proceed you as a quality hire.

5. Emmanuel Michael
Head of Human Resources
Letshego MFB
100 Most Influential Global HR Leaders Award Winner

What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

There is nothing called "any job". Be specific, know exactly what type of job you are searching for, be prepared for it, go for it and get it.

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

Never stop learning new things in your career, developing your skills, and updating your knowledge. Doing these three will guarantee success come rain, come shine. However, the day you stop, be rest assured that your career has just started a downward journey that will lead to its death.

4. Jessica Akano
Country Talent Acquisition Manager
Andela

What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

Know what you want and get your CV right! Do not be that job seeker that seeks just about ‘any’ job. Identify your job or career of interest and then apply accordingly. You’d find that if you keep applying to any and every job, you’d tend to experience difficulty in getting a job or even getting interview opportunities. Additionally, once you have successfully identified your job(s) of interest, ensure you create a great CV/resume that gets the attention of recruiters.

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

The gre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career is a ‘sense of direction and continuous self and professional development’. This simply means if you want to be an Accountant, be an Accountant. If you want to be an HR professional, be an HR Professional etc.

Do not hop roles. For example, if you have 7 years’ experience doing different things that are not particularly connected, you almost can’t grow or succeed in your career because you don’t have one! But if you have a steady work experience alongside evident consistent professional development, the sky is your starting point

3. Eyintayo Ogunmola
Country Director
Utiva

What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

Get out there. Change your LinkedIn profile, change your Resume, Change your shirts and Volunteer or Intern

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

For me, the greatest factor is knowing what others do not know. Learning what others do not know and delivering rare values.

Isaac Newton who formulated the laws of motion and universal gravitation once said, “If I have seen further than others, it is simply by standing on the shoulders of giants – those that have gone ahead of me.” As simple as this quote is, it buttresses to a very large extent the role and importance of gaining insights from experts who have gone ahead of us in career pursuit or authorities who know the exact thing you would need to do when job-searching.

In Collaboration with forty (40) Human Resource Professionals in Nigeria, we have been able to put together a collection of forty career advice, all in one article. The aim of this is simply to help you as a job-seeker or a career-person, to draw practical insights about the art of job-searching and to also know the practical attributes that are necessary and able to grant you speedy success in the pursuit of your career.

It is based on their wealth of experience and career influence in the recruitment industry and the career world at large, that makes these individuals the best fits to share these priceless insights.

For conciseness sake and uniformity, the HR professionals shared their insights about these two (2) questions. And they are as follow below;

“What is the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?”

“What would you say is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?”

In no particular order, the responses gotten from each of these HR Professionals are thus presented below. Each advice also carries the name, job position, company, LinkedIn Profile, and the image of the HR professional. They are as thus as follow;

1. Ezra Anajonu
Head, Resourcing and Workforce Planning
Lafarge Africa Plc


What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

Determine a discipline that you are passionate about, understand current national/regional/global trends and the implication for your particular discipline. Then acquire the necessary skills and experience around that discipline to gain competence and position yourself for opportunities.

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

From my experience, a key indicator of success is one’s ability to think through a problem, collaboratively design a solution, execute and build a process around the solution. This is a rare skill but one that can take an individual places, either as an intra-preneur or entrepreneur.

2. Rabi Adetoro
Senior Talent & Career Manager
MTN Nigeria

What’s the number one advice you would give to a Job-Seeker any day, anytime?

Stay positive and be prepared always. As Zig Ziglar rightly puts it: Success occurs when preparation meets opportunity. Keep honing your skills around your area of interest and you will succeed.

What do you think is the greatest factor for success in the pursuit of one’s career?

Have a great attitude. With a great attitude you will be humble enough to learn, unlearn and relearn your way to the top. It is true that best in class organizations hire for attitude and train for skills.
